Saving Images to a Computer

Use an interface cable to connect the camera and save images to the
computer.
1
Connect the camera to the
computer.
( 1 )
With the camera turned off, open the
cover (1). With the smaller plug of the
( 2 )
cable in the orientation shown, insert the
plug fully into the camera terminal (2).
Insert the larger plug of the cable in the
computer's USB port. For details about
USB connections on the computer, refer
to the computer user manual.
2
Turn on the camera and display
EOS Utility.
Press the
Windows: Double-click the EOS Utility
icon on the desktop.
Mac OS: Click the EOS Utility icon in the
Dock.
From now on, EOS Utility will start up
automatically when you connect the
camera to the computer and turn on the
camera.
